AN ILLUSTRATED HISTORY OF F1 BY A PASSIONATE JOURNALIST. In 2020, as wecelebrate the 70th anniversary of the first Silverstone Grand Prix, sports journalistUmberto Zapelloni retraces the history of the F1 World Championship from 1950 to the present day, punctuated by significant events and colorful personalities. A fast-pacedaccount, but also a tour of the greatest champions, manufacturers and designers, whosebiographies combine key moments in their careers, anecdotes and the author’s personalmemories. Among the 50 portraits: Fernando Alonso, Juan Manuel Fangio, Enzo Ferrari, Mika Häkkinen, Lewis Hamilton, Graham and Damon Hill, Soichiro Honda, Niki Lauda, Charles Leclerc, BruceMcLaren, Nelson Piquet, Alain Prost, Michael Schumacher, Ayrton Senna, Jean Todt, SebastianVettel…
